Where You Can Shop All Of Sutton Stracke's RHOBH Looks

Sutton Stracke is the undisputed couture queen of the "The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ills" (via Paper Magazine). The Dolce & Gabbana fixture made her Bravo debut by taking housewife Lisa Rinna to a private fitting at Domenico Dolce's home. Stracke explained that the fashion house annually gifts her tiaras for her birthday and is a staple in her wardrobe. Throughout the rest of Season 10, Stracke continued to demonstrate her love for high fashion and even welcomed viewers into the launch party for her boutique, "The Sutton Concept." 

While Stracke's couture collection makes up a large chunk of her wardrobe, the reality star often dons more accessible pieces on the "The Real Housewives of Beverly Hills" set. Throughout her two seasons on the series, Stracke's impeccably styled outfits have given reigning fashion queens Erika Girardi and Dorit Kemsley a run for their money. Stracke always wears the perfect outfit for the occasion, whether it's a dinner party, Hollywood event, or a girls' night in.
